Output a306474d53d7fad8249a09b31c24ad8349c675faadb518ea7cdbb8215ccb3157:25

value
335038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9b1d20f2fae60307eaaaf1a1341909cb81412d OP_EQUAL
address
3EWULtqv8CuaQBymmTq9qWZs9E64rrEL2Q
transaction
a306474d53d7fad8249a09b31c24ad8349c675faadb518ea7cdbb8215ccb3157
spent
true